The Global Energy Balance Archive (GEBA) is a central database for the instrumentally measured energy fluxes at the Earth's surface, maintained by the Institute for Climate and Atmospheric Sciences at ETH Zurich. GEBA stores monthly means of the various energy balance components observed at worldwide distributed stations. Technical support of the database and its web user interface is provided by the IT Services of ETH.
